In this application note, the PIPETMAX® 268, the automated pipetting platform for maximizing reproducibility of biological sample preparation, was used to demonstrate the reproducibility and accuracy for a cell-based mechanistic toxicity profiling application. The drug target and other impacts of a therapeutic agent on the model system typically dictate the design of cytotoxicity studies. Regardless of drug-cell model, there are numerous cell culture and assay variables that need to be considered in establishing a cytotoxicity assay that meets the translational research requirements of ‘verifiable science’ and generates data that is reproducible.
